Taula de continguts:

Simplement controleu el motor per telèfon mòbil: 5 passos
Simplement controleu el motor per telèfon mòbil: 5 passos

Vídeo: Simplement controleu el motor per telèfon mòbil: 5 passos

Vídeo: Simplement controleu el motor per telèfon mòbil: 5 passos
Vídeo: Загадка Титаника : Как они могли не заметить айсберг?! Самая подробная история! 2024, De novembre
Anonim
Image
Image

Aquest procediment mostra com controlar un servidor IoT intel·ligent "HDrive17" mitjançant el vostre telèfon mòbil només mitjançant HTML i JavaScript. La pàgina web que inclou aquest script s’emmagatzema a Motor it self i es pot connectar a una aplicació web al vostre telèfon mòbil.

Pas 1: configureu HDrive17 a la vostra xarxa local

Aplicació del programa
Aplicació del programa

Connecteu el HDrive17 (podeu obtenir-lo a www.henschel-robotics.ch) a la vostra xarxa local connectant el cable Ethernet del motor al vostre encaminador WiFi. Procureu que hagueu configurat primer una adreça IP vàlida a HDrive per a la vostra xarxa. Tota l'aplicació que es mostra al vídeo es troba en un sol fitxer HTML del meu equip local. Primer podeu provar aquest lloc web al navegador local i controlar l’HDrive des del vostre PC.

Si voleu utilitzar el vostre telèfon mòbil per controlar l'HDrive, heu de publicar aquest lloc web local a la vostra xarxa WiFi. A continuació, només cal que obriu aquest lloc web, des del vostre PC, al vostre telèfon mòbil. Per compartir aquest lloc a la vostra xarxa, podeu utilitzar WebMatrix Tool o IIS de Microsoft, només cal tenir en compte la configuració de tallafoc i de xarxa que el vostre telèfon mòbil tingui accés a la pàgina.

També és possible emmagatzemar la pàgina web directament al motor, de manera que ja no és obligatori cap PC.

Pas 2: Aplicació del programa

Cos de la pàgina web:

Estem utilitzant l’escriptori roundslider per mostrar el bon indicador, per tant hem d’afegir l’element lliscant al cos del document HTML.

Pas 3: Script de pàgina web

Script de pàgina web
Script de pàgina web

El següent codi envia la nova posició objectiu a HDrive. Comença amb la inclusió de l’escriptura JQuery i RoundSlider. El rounslider està activant un esdeveniment d'arrossegament que està cridant la funció "sendDataToHdrive". Aquesta funció envia llavors una nova ordre de transmissió al motor.

fes un cop d'ull a aquesta línia:

var blob = Blob nou (['

Envia un encàrrec de la unitat a HDrive amb la posició objectiu, la màx. velocitat de 2000 RPM, la màx. corrent de 2A en el mode 129 (control de posició). podeu descarregar tot el projecte aquí: Slider_demo.rar

Pas 4: emmagatzemeu la pàgina web directament a HDrive

Emmagatzemeu la pàgina web directament a HDrive
Emmagatzemeu la pàgina web directament a HDrive

Per allotjar l’aplicació web a la vostra unitat hem de penjar els fitxers al motor. El motor pot carregar 4 fitxers, 2 HTML i 2 fitxers Script (.js). Cada fitxer canvia el nom després de penjar-lo. El primer fitxer HTML es canvia a app1.html i, a continuació, app2.html, els fitxers de script passen a anomenar-se s1.js i s2.js. Per tant, hem de canviar els enllaços del fitxer HTML. La JQuery … es converteix en "s2.js". A més, he copiat el css roundslider al fitxer HTML.

Primer introduïu la GUI web des del vostre HDrive i accediu a la secció "Aplicacions"

Pas 5: accedir a l'aplicació

Accés a l'aplicació
Accés a l'aplicació

Després de penjar aquests fitxers, podeu accedir a la pàgina de l'adreça https://192.168.1.102/app1.html des de qualsevol dispositiu de la mateixa xarxa, el vostre PC ja no és obligatori, els fitxers s'allotgen directament des del HDrive.

Descarregueu tots els fitxers aquí.

Recomanat: